Why EVs Must Be Flatbed-Towed
Almost every EV — Tesla, Rivian, Lucid, Mustang Mach-E, Hyundai Ioniq 5, Kia EV6, Chevy Bolt — has a direct-drive motor connected to the wheels with no neutral disconnect. Towing them on the wheels (even at low speed) spins the motor backwards, generates heat, can overcharge the battery, and can permanently damage the drivetrain. Tesla's own manual is explicit: flatbed transport only. We follow the manufacturer's spec on every EV we touch.EVs We Tow

Tesla-Specific Process
Tesla locks up in Park when off and disconnected from power. We put the car into Transport Mode (or use the manual disengagement process if the 12V battery is dead) to allow the wheels to roll onto the flatbed deck. We carry the proper recovery hooks for the front and rear tow points, and we know to never use the suspension or the underbody for tie-down points.Dead 12V Battery? We've Got It
EVs have a 12V battery in addition to the main traction battery. When the 12V dies, the car can't open doors, unlock the charge port, or shift into Transport Mode. We can jump the 12V on-site to get the car into the right state for loading.

Why can't a Tesla be towed with a regular tow truck?
Tesla's drivetrain is direct-drive without a neutral disconnect. Towing on the wheels can overcharge the battery and damage the motor. Tesla's official guidance is flatbed-only.
My Tesla won't unlock — the 12V is dead.
We can jump the 12V on-site to get the car into Transport Mode for loading. Standard process for us.
